I am very sad to give this place a 2 star review as it was once a 4.5/5 star restaurant years ago. But unfortunately I was thoroughly disappointed with our experience last night. Four things soured our time at Gowings:

Our reservation and lack of attention to detail: I had an 8:45pm booking on Saturday and had confirmed my attendance prior with staff over the phone. Upon arrival, me and my party were punctual however we were met with confusion when staff had informed us that they had accidentally given our table away to other guests who had claimed our reservation as their own. Understandably, we're all human and mistakes happen even if the booking was under my name but we weren't completely satisfied with how the issue was resolved. The table was still given to the wrong guests and my party of 4 had been placed in a spot using 2 small round tables arranged together at the last minute. We understood that in the hospitality industry it was probably important for Gowings keep all customers happy, however for a place that charges $60 for a cancellation fee with a strict rule on attendance, we felt like our presence didn't really matter to them.

Food Quality: During my last visit at Gowings, I remember the food being exceptional and was excited to share the same experience with my friends. Sadly last night did not meet my expectations. My partner ordered the 220g Wagyu steak which was neither 220g (it was super tiny) nor did it taste like it was $90. The quality was the same as a $10 pub lunch. The waitress also came up to ask my partner if he wanted any condiments from her tray which was a nice gesture except the steak was basically almost finished by that point - so it was a little too late. Me and my two other friends had ordered the gnocchi which was where the core of our disappointment began. The sauce was not bad but almost all of the gnocchi pieces had a very powdery uncooked texture inside, which was unpleasant to eat and often a sign when gnocchi has too much flour in it. There were some pieces that were cooked ok which tells me this was an inconsistency throughout the dish. I asked the waitress if this was intentional and she explained that because it's ricotta gnocchi, this is how the texture is supposed to be. If this is true, I feel that the ricotta wouldn't be something that would compromise the taste of gnocchi. Adding to the food experience, the food took a really really long time to arrive.

Price: I'm always willing to pay top dollar for the best especially for a 'chef hat' winning restaurant, but last night we truly didn't feel like we got what we paid for which was quite frankly the bare minimum of delivering good food and service.

Atmosphere: Interiors are aesthetically pleasing however the space seems so much louder than usual. I did remember being able to speak to my other friends the last time I had visited, this time the music and the acoustics of the space makes it extremely hard to hear anyone when talking which is not what you want for a dining experience.

I do hope that the staff at Gowings will take the time to read this and consider making some improvements. But from what I can see on Google Reviews the Owner does not seem receptive to constructive criticism and responds abrasively instead. Personally, I think customer satisfaction and product excellence should always take priority when running a business and not purely just defending reputation and credibility. I'd be interested to see if the Owner would respond to this review with something as equally as scathing or would be willing to investigate the kinks in his/her establishment.
